Summary:The process for change management at the design stage in planning phase has emerged as an important area of the construction project. The requirement for change management at the design stage is very important to control the impact of the variation at the construction stage and subsequent effect on the overall performance of the projects such the cost overrun, delay in the project completions, lack of quality and reworks, wastage of materials, conflicts between the parties, etc. What is expected to be executed is what had been designed but different things may occur. Therefore, this research was carried out with the objectives to determine the critical elements and to develop a process model of elements for change management at the design stage in construction projects by using the Interpretive Structural Modelling (ISM) approach. Fourteen elements were identified from the literature and verified by the experts. Using the MICMAC analysis ten elements were identified as linkage variables that showed high interrelationship and interconnectivity between the variables and four elements as dependent variables. The ISM model that was developed using the iteration process analysis showed the interdependencies among the elements and five elements (Finalize Scope and/or Concept of the Project, Verify the Preliminary Design of the Project from the Client, Prepare a Concept Design Proposal and Accept/Audit Concept Design Proposal, Applying Value Engineering and Preparation and Coordination of Detailed Design) at the base of the model were the critical elements for the change management processes at the design stage of the construction project. The finding of the study will help the construction organization to prioritize and manage these critical elements more effectively and efficiently for change management process at the design stage of their construction projects.
